# Break-Glass: Fernbox Greenhouse Controller

If a Fernbox unit reports sensor drift and the normal calibration portal is down, support can use break-glass access. Quick rules: log the incident first, drift over 3°C means the humidity probe is probably suspect too, and always recalibrate in maintenance mode. The break-glass console will then ask for the recovery passphrase, shown below for convenience:

vault phrase of kagep-bagep = sorion-pelix-sorax-norok-gileth-eliix-lamvan

Ticket #7719: The credential used by Farewheel, our rules engine for shipping fee calculation at Bramblecourt Logistics, expired overnight and all rate evaluations are now returning authentication errors. I have verified that the failure is isolated to the Farewheel-to-Tollgate service call and that no other integrations are affected. Requesting security review of the replacement credential before we deploy it to production. For your audit, the newly issued key is included below.

API key for kajeg-tajop: qvz3-w1m

**Ticket: Cold-storage archive job failing — expired creds**

The nightly Frostvault archiver has been choking since Tuesday; the service credential it uses to seal cold buckets expired and nobody got the renewal nag. Buckets `glacier-tier-*` are piling up unsealed. I've rotated the credential already — just swap it into the archiver's secret slot. New key below.

app token of tagug-hahaf = kto2_9v

# Pagination config — Lanternfish Public API
#
# Welcome aboard. All list endpoints are cursor-paginated; offset params
# were removed in v3. PAGE_SIZE_DEFAULT=25 and PAGE_SIZE_MAX=100 are hard
# caps enforced at the gateway, not per-route. Cursors are opaque — never
# parse them client-side or in tests. Raising PAGE_SIZE_MAX needs a perf
# review first. Cursors are signed before leaving the service, and the
# signing secret is set on the line directly below.

vault entry, yagef-bahop: COURIER_KEY29=5cc62eb51255862256337c33c5be9